Transaction 543a7298e18d06632017ba85e00e51bb76b4d45cb221e58b28e6daa5b45dff6b
1 Input
2 Outputs
- 543a7298e18d06632017ba85e00e51bb76b4d45cb221e58b28e6daa5b45dff6b:0
- 543a7298e18d06632017ba85e00e51bb76b4d45cb221e58b28e6daa5b45dff6b:1
value 69000000
address 3AtbrjwARuFVbSvGn4H3gUgpoSpaNNt2fr
value 13246014
address 1DGKXN6tUjUrnd32RtondunxpS35TZcwP2